United Nations Day
Lourdes is fortunate to have students from many different backgrounds and nationalities. Once a year we celebrate with native costume and food and many parents help in preparing meals from around the world.
Pedalpalooza
In the spring students are encouraged to bring their bikes to school for a bike rodeo. A parent provides his collection of exotic bikes including a micro bike, an extra tall bike, a bike that steers from both the front and back wheels, a double bike (like a car), and a bike that powers an electric car track.
Catholic Schools Week
Catholic School Week is usually celebrated the last week in January with special themes each day. Kids get to dress out of uniform and participate in Brain Bowl, a trivia competition among grade levels. A special mass is celebrated on the Friday of Catholic Schools week honoring the ministry of Catholic education. This year's theme is the Good News in Education.
Donuts with Dudes/Muffins with Moms
This event takes place once a month. The parent or guardian is invited to join his or her child in a small breakfast before mass on Friday and to sit with his or her child during mass.
